DOI QR코드

DOI QR Code

Bayesian parameter estimation and prediction in NHPP software reliability growth model

NHPP소프트웨어 신뢰도 성장모형에서 베이지안 모수추정과 예측

  • Chang, Inhong (Department of Computer Science and Statistics, Chosun University) ;
  • Jung, Deokhwan (Department of Computer Science and Statistics, Chosun University) ;
  • Lee, Seungwoo (Department of Computer Science and Statistics, Chosun University) ;
  • Song, Kwangyoon (Department of Computer Science and Statistics, Chosun University)
  • 장인홍 (조선대학교 컴퓨터통계학과) ;
  • 정덕환 (조선대학교 전산통계학과) ;
  • 이승우 (조선대학교 전산통계학과) ;
  • 송광윤 (조선대학교 전산통계학과)
  • Received : 2013.06.03
  • Accepted : 2013.06.24
  • Published : 2013.07.31

Abstract

In this paper we consider the NHPP software reliability model. And we deal with the maximum likelihood estimation and the Bayesian estimation with conjugate prior for parameter inference in the mean value function of Goel-Okumoto model (1979). The parameter estimates for the proposed model is presented by MLE and Bayes estimator in data set. We compare the predicted number of faults with the actual data set using the proposed mean value function.

본 논문은 NHPP 소프트웨어 신뢰성모형에서 모수추정과 고장시간에 대한 예측을 다루고자 한다. 소프트웨어 신뢰성모형 Goel-Okumoto모형에서 평균값 함수에 대한 최우추정과 경험적 사전분포를 가정한 공액사전분포에서 베이지안 추정을 다루었다. 실제 자료에서 두 가지 추정법에 의한 모수 추정값을 제공하였으며, 모형의 적합성을 판정하고, 고장수에 대한 예측값을 비교하였다.

Keywords

References

  1. Goel, A. L. and Okumoto, K. (1979). Time-dependent error-detection rate model for software reliability and other performance measures. IEEE Transactions on Reliability, 28, 206-211.
  2. Hamada, M. S., Wilson, A. G., Reese, C. S. and Martz, H. F. (2008). Bayesian reliability, Springer, New York.
  3. Hayakawa, Y., Irony, T. and Xie, M. (2001). System and Bayesian reliability, World Scientific Publishing Company, Singapore.
  4. Jelinski, Z. and Moranda, P. B. (1972). Software reliability research. In Statistical Computer Performance Evaluation, edited by W. Freiberger, Academic Press, New York, 465-484.
  5. Kang, S. G., Kim, D. H. and Lee, W. D (2011). Noninformative priors for the reliability function of twoparameter exponential distribution. Journal of the Korean Data & Information Science Society, 22, 361-369.
  6. Kapur, P. K. and Pham, H. (2011). A unified approach for developing software reliability growth models in th presence of imperfect debugging and error generation. IEEE Transactions on Reliability, 60, 331-340. https://doi.org/10.1109/TR.2010.2103590
  7. Kim, H. C. and Lee, D. C. (1999). Bayesian analysis for nonhomogeneous Poisson process software reliability. Journal of Industrial and Systems Engineering, 22, 23-31.
  8. Kim, H. C. and Shin, H. C. (2006). The NHPP Bayesian software reliability model using latent variables. Journal of Information and Security, 6, 117-126.
  9. Kuo, L., Lee, J. C., Choi, K. and Yang, T. Y. (1997). Bayes inference for S-shaped software reliability growth models. IEEE Transactions on Reliability, 46, 76-80. https://doi.org/10.1109/24.589931
  10. Kuo, L. and Yang, T. Y. (1996). Bayesian computation for nonhomogeneous Poisson processes in software reliability. Journal of the American Statistical Association, 91, 763-773 https://doi.org/10.1080/01621459.1996.10476944
  11. Ohba, M. (1984a). Software reliability analysis models. IBM Journal of Research and Development, 28, 428-443. https://doi.org/10.1147/rd.284.0428
  12. Ohba, M. (1984b). Inflection S-shaped software reliability growth models. Stochastic Models in Reliability Theory, 235, 144-62. https://doi.org/10.1007/978-3-642-45587-2_10
  13. Pham, L. and Pham, H. (2000). Software reliability models with time dependent hazard function based on bayesian approach. IEEE Transactions on Systems, Man and Cybernetics-Art A: Systems and Humans, 30, 25-35.
  14. Pham, H. (2006). System software reliability, Springer, Berlin, 149-149.
  15. Pham, H. (2007). On recent generalizations of the weibull distribution, IEEE Transactions on Reliability, 56, 454-458. https://doi.org/10.1109/TR.2007.903352
  16. Pham, H., Nordmann, L. and Zhang, X. (1999). A general imperfect software debugging model with Sshaped fault detection rate. IEEE Transactions on Reliability, 48, 169-175. https://doi.org/10.1109/24.784276
  17. Yamada, S., Ohba, M. and Osaki, S. (1983). S-Shaped reliability growth modeling for software error detection. IEEE Transactions on Reliability, 32, 475-484.
  18. Yamada, S. and Osaki, S. (1985). Software reliability growth modeling: Models and applications. IEEE Transactions on Software Engineering, 11, 1431-1437.
  19. Yun, S. T. and Lee, C. S. (2012). Estimating the reliability and distribution of ratio in two independent variables with different distributions. Journal of the Korean Data & Information Science Society, 23, 1017-1025. https://doi.org/10.7465/jkdi.2012.23.5.1017